When it comes to shopping for jeans, one of the most important things to consider is the fit. And a good starting point for finding the right fit is understanding the English numbering system used for jeans.

In the English numbering system, jeans are typically labeled with two numbers, such as 30/32 or 28/34, which represent the waist measurement and the inseam length, respectively. The waist measurement is the circumference of the waistband, while the inseam length is the distance from the crotch seam to the hem of the pant leg.

The first number in the pair represents the waist measurement, and it is typically measured in inches. It is important to note that the actual waist measurement of the jeans may differ slightly from the number on the label due to variations in manufacturing and fit. To find the right size for you, it is recommended to measure your waist at the narrowest point and then round up to the nearest whole number if you fall between sizes.

The second number in the pair represents the inseam length, and it is also measured in inches. The inseam length is a crucial factor in determining the overall fit and comfort of the jeans. To find the right inseam length, it is best to measure a pair of well-fitting pants from the crotch seam to the bottom of the pant leg and then compare the measurement to the inseam length of the jeans you are considering.
